Willie postpones rest
After ACL Fest we know all about shows being canceled for reasons of anxiety, exhaustion or being Amy Winehouse, but when have you heard of postponed shows being reinstated because the artist realized he wasn’t that tired after all?
When Willie Nelson sings “I can’t wait to get on the road again,” he’s not joking. Citing exhaustion, the country icon had postponed several dates after Farm Aid on Sept. 9 and planned to spend a month resting up at his home in Maui. After after only a week of recuperation, however, most of the scrubbed dates are back on, starting with Kansas City tonight and going through Iowa and South Dakota before ending up in Las Vegas Sept. 28. “We all thought we’d have a month at home,” says Nelson’s 76-year-old piano playing sister Bobbie Nelson. “But we’re all excited that Willie feels great and the shows are back on.”
Sister Bobbie, who’s been in Willie’s band for 34 years, celebrates the release of her first solo album, “Audiobiography,” on Tuesday. Ten piano instrumentals are bookended by two new Willie originals on the Justice Records release.
